Yeah, our, let's just say our top tool, our top use case, the most popular thing people are doing inside Rite Blogger is going from video to blog post. So our video to blog tool is the most popular tool. It will take any video you make. so think, adopt a video first content creation process. That's what is most effective today. YouTube is now the best place by the way, for SEO and for building real relationships with people.
So if you're not present there yet, please join the party. You have a lot of potential customers to win on YouTube. And so if you adopt a video first content creation process, you take five minutes, 10 minutes, however many minutes it takes to just quickly get your take out on a subject matter, your flavor, your style of answer based on your experiences, your unique life stories. You get a really unique video and
Now, our video to blog tool will take that video. It can take a live YouTube link. can upload a video, an audio file, a transcript, however you want to work with it. It takes your words and your position on whatever the topic is, and it'll write you an SEO optimized blog post. There's a whole bunch of details you can tune that help make the blog posts more SEO friendly. We have SEO reports. You get a nice little score and you get
very clear action steps on how to improve your content to make it more SEO friendly for both Google and for LLM discovery. So content that gets you cited and recommended by Chad GPT and other LLMs is kind of the new SEO. And so our tools take that into account. But the real core takeaway here is going from video, which you can build up, get comfy with it, seeing yourself on camera, listening to your voice. can...
Kyle James (11:19.599)
You
Ryan Robinson (11:19.7)
really crank out a lot of good content by just turning the camera on and talking from the heart, from the spirit, from the mind, and then use tools like this to help translate that into your blog content. And then you can also use Rite Blogger to say, write me my email newsletter based on this video, based on this blog post, write me my Instagram captions, write me my LinkedIn posts for it. And so you can kind of get
all of your downstream content in one fell swoop once you make that video piece. And we've seen a lot of creators have a ton of success in scaling how much they can publish by saving a lot of time on that writing front and just making a quick video that kind of leads the whole process.

One of the biggest things we've been seeing is just how much like the usage of LLMs like ChatGBT, let's just say ChatGBT is the one everyone knows is the most commonly used one. That usage is going through the roof at a faster pace than say Google usage for questions and answers, for solutions, for seeking help and advice, right? People are turning to ChatGBT for education and for finding people
tools, product services that can help them achieve their goals. so taking LLM SEO very seriously is one of the smartest things you can do. the way that, you know, kind of the quick game plan to doing that, if we can sort of break it down really quickly for people is use really long tail approaches to solving problems for your customers. So what that means is let's say you are a
piano teacher and you want to reach more customers. You would want to create pages on your site for piano online piano lessons for kids would have been a really good SEO play say five years ago and you still want that page. But now with the way LLMs like to function, they like to surface really specific particular recommendations to people. there's parents out there that are probably searching for
something more like online piano lessons for ADHD kids or online piano lessons for fill in the blank kids, whatever a particular challenger identifier is for their type of kid or, you know, for kids in the UK, right? There's a lot of modifiers you could apply to this. so LLMs like to give really specific recommendations. Now you have the opportunity to also use AI in helping you create more
Kyle James (17:29.349)
Hmm
Ryan Robinson (17:54.126)
pages for your website or more posts for your blog where you do get to publish content. Maybe you make a video as well that is really geared towards these really specific niches. And that's the kind of thing that at scale really can like blow up the number of leads you get for your business.
